How much does a purchasing manager earn in Elizabeth, NJ?

The average purchasing manager in Elizabeth, NJ earns between $74,000 and $144,000 annually. This compares to the national average purchasing manager range of $70,000 to $136,000.

Average purchasing manager salary in Elizabeth, NJ

$103,000
